Understanding Your Skin Tone

Your skin tone plays a critical role in determining which nail color will look best on you. Generally, skin tones are categorized into three main types: warm, cool, and neutral. Here’s how to identify yours:

  • Warm Tones: If your skin has yellow, peach, or golden undertones, you likely have a warm skin tone. Shades like coral, peach, and warm reds will enhance your natural glow.
  • Cool Tones: If your skin has pink, red, or blue undertones, you’re likely cool-toned. Opt for colors like deep blues, purples, and classic pinks for a flattering look.
  • Neutral Tones: If you can’t easily classify yourself as warm or cool, you may have a neutral skin tone. This versatile category allows you to experiment with a wide range of colors, from soft pastels to bold shades.

Ultimately, testing a few shades against your skin can help you determine what complements you best. For instance, try applying a few swatches on your nails and observing them in natural light.

Seasonal Trends and Nail Color

Fashion trends often influence nail color choices, making seasonal awareness essential for a stylish manicure. Each season brings unique color palettes that resonate with the mood of the time:

  • Spring: This season is all about pastels and bright colors. Think soft pinks, lilacs, and mint greens. Floral nail art can also enhance your spring look.
  • Summer: Vibrant and bold colors shine in summer. Neon shades, bright reds, and sunny yellows capture the warmth of the season.
  • Autumn: As leaves change, so do nail colors. Earthy tones like burnt orange, deep burgundy, and olive green are popular choices.
  • Winter: In winter, darker and richer hues take center stage. Consider navy blues, deep purples, and classic reds, or even metallics for a festive touch.

Staying on-trend not only keeps your nails looking fresh but also adds a touch of seasonal spirit to your overall appearance.

Mood Enhancement Through Color

While selecting a nail color, consider the psychological effects different colors can have on your mood. This concept, known as color psychology, can help you choose a shade that aligns with how you want to feel:

  • Red: Associated with passion and energy, red can boost confidence and assertiveness.
  • Blue: Often linked to calmness and serenity, blue is perfect for promoting relaxation.
  • Yellow: This bright hue is associated with happiness and optimism, making it ideal for uplifting your spirits.
  • Green: Symbolizing growth and tranquility, green can provide a refreshing vibe.

By selecting a color that enhances your mood, you can carry a little extra positivity with you throughout your day.

Nail Art: Personalization at Its Best

Nail art has become a popular trend, allowing you to showcase creativity and personal flair. Whether you prefer intricate designs or minimalist accents, nail art can elevate a simple manicure into a work of art. Here are some popular nail art ideas:

  • Accent Nails: Paint one or two nails in a different color or design for a striking contrast.
  • Geometric Patterns: Simple shapes and lines can create a modern, chic look.
  • Floral Designs: Incorporate blooming designs for a fresh, springtime vibe.
  • Ombre Effect: Blend two or more colors for a gradient effect that’s visually captivating.

Whether you choose to do it yourself or visit a professional, nail art can truly reflect your personality and make your manicure unique.

FAQs

1. How often should I change my nail color?
It’s a personal preference, but many people change their nail color weekly or bi-weekly, depending on how quickly their nails grow and how well the polish holds up.

2. Can I wear any color nail polish with any outfit?
While there are no strict rules, coordinating your nail color with your outfit can enhance your overall look. Neutral shades tend to be versatile and can work with most outfits.

3. What are some classic nail colors I should have in my collection?
Classic reds, soft pinks, nude shades, and a deep burgundy are essential colors that can be used for various occasions.

4. Are there colors that can make my hands look younger?
Light and neutral shades tend to make hands look more youthful, while darker colors can sometimes highlight imperfections.

5. How do I choose a nail color for a special occasion?
Consider the event’s theme, your outfit, and the season. Classic and elegant colors like deep reds or soft pinks are often a safe choice.

6. Can nail colors affect my mood?
Yes! Colors can influence emotions. For example, bright colors may uplift your mood, while cooler colors may provide a calming effect.
